# Break-Glass: Billing Worker Blue-Green Deploys

The Tallowgate billing worker runs blue-green: traffic flips only after the idle color passes invoice-replay checks. Reviewers should reject changes that write to shared ledger tables before the flip. If a flip wedges mid-cutover and both colors process charges, stop the scheduler immediately via the break-glass console. Access requires the emergency account, and its recovery passphrase appears directly below.

unlock words, fahog-yadup: zorix-quenix

**Ticket: Signature verification failure on Quillcast worker nodes**

Several transcode jobs on the Quillcast farm failed overnight with "artifact signature invalid." The affected workers cached the pre-rotation key and rejected the new encoder bundle. Support should instruct customers to clear the worker keyring and re-verify. Before closing each case, confirm the node trusts the current key, shown below.

signing key of tajef-yagef = bky3_HHT

Context: Ardenfell line margins slipped three points over two quarters. Drivers: input steel costs, aggressive discounting at the Westmoor branch, and a stale price book. Proposal: uplift list prices four percent, tighten discount authority to regional level, sunset the two lowest-margin SKUs. Risk: volume loss at Halverton accounts, estimated under two percent. Decision requested at Thursday's review. Modelling assumptions are in the appendix pack. The commercial reasoning leadership wants kept close is noted directly below.

board note of tajop-yajof: The finance team signed off on a budget of $77.6 million for Project Pramir.

**Ticket: Expired credentials — Binfinder pick-list optimizer**

The Binfinder optimizer stopped receiving inventory snapshots at 04:12 because its service credential expired. No data was lost; jobs queued safely. We have issued a replacement credential with identical scopes and a 90-day lifetime. For your audit, the newly issued key appears below.

service key, fajog-baduf: kto4_dlJu

Night-shift staff: Floor 4 of the Tellhaven Building opens this week. After 21:00, access is via the rear stairwell only; the lifts are locked out overnight during the settling period. Complete a walk-through of the new floor once per shift and log it. The stairwell keypad accepts the code below.

badge for yahop-fawep: bdg-XBKXI-68071